(Safely) Celebrating VE Day!

Victory in Europe Day Celebration

The coronavirus pandemic did not stop our residents and staff from having the biggest celebration Barley View has ever seen!

Friday 8th May marked 75 years since the end of World War II in Europe. A date that we had originally planned a big joyous celebration with all our family, friends and local community. Instead we found other ways of marking the day and sharing with loved ones far and wide.

The day started with our beauty and hair salon opening up for 1940s roll/pin up hair styles and stunning make-up. The home became festooned with flags, banners, photos and posters, as well as a life-size Winston Churchill figure. Finally, our staff completed the makeover to the wartime by donning head scarves and handing out ration books to the residents to use for the day.

At 11am we spent time in quiet reflection for the one minute silence, remembering those who so valiantly and courageously lost their lives.

Lunchtime, was a triumphant celebration including for the first time – Homity Pie (a surprisingly delicious pie filled with potatoes, onion and leek mixture, which is then covered with cheese) and Lemon Chicken, followed by good old Bread and Butter pudding.

The afternoon was filled with singing, dancing and toasts! We beamed part of our celebrations live to family, friends and public using Facebook video, with Gemma performing an impressive rendition of Vera Lynn songs and duo of Hollie and Skye putting on a dance show to a classic ‘Boogie Woogie Bugler Boy’ song. There was lots of time for our residents and staff to enjoy the dancing and 1940s music.

The whole Barley View community came together in the garden to raise a toast to our Queen. We enjoyed a very British afternoon Tea including Pimms, Scones and the British favourite of a good old Quiz! Our neighbours enjoyed our music and joined in clapping from over the fence too.

Finally, the memories of the wartime and the joy of VE day were shared in abundance. We’re delighted to capture just some of these on camera to share with our loved ones.
